Policy 2902 - Board Member Conflict of Interest


Elimintaed%202902-1.png
The ³Ô¹Ï±¬ÁÏ Board of Education expects all trustees to adhere to The School Act and applicable legislation regarding conflicts of interest, and to be alert to situations that have the appearance of a conflict of interest.
Accordingly: 
1.A trustee is expected to avoid conflict or potential conflict of interest in the exercise of the trustee’s fiduciary responsibility. They will not:
a)Disclose or use confidential information acquired during the performance of official duties as a means to advance his/her personal financial interests or the interests of his/her family or friends. 
b)Accept, directly or indirectly any compensation, gratuity gift or reward in connection with any contract which would improperly influence a reasonable person.
2.If a trustee has a personal or private interest in any matter before the board, the trustee will:
a)Not attempt before, during and after the board has dealt with the issue, to influence the decisions of the board members. 
b)At In-Camera meetings, a trustee will declare his/her conflict of interest and will remove themselves from the room for the duration of the item.
c)Not discuss, debate or vote on the matter.
